Ruby on rails 正在验证使用回形针的附件数

Ruby on rails 正在验证使用回形针的附件数,ruby-on-rails,validation,paperclip,Ruby On Rails,Validation,Paperclip,我提到 允许附加多个图像。它工作得很好 现在我需要一种方法来验证所附加的附件数量。例如,当附加了3张以上的照片时,它会抛出一个flash通知 谢谢 编辑 下面是正在传递的参数散列: Parameters: {"commit"=>"Submit", "issue"=>{"photos_attributes"=>{"1291720762205"=>{"data"=>#<File:/tmp/RackMultipart20101207-16532-1l7ni0g-0&

我提到 允许附加多个图像。它工作得很好

现在我需要一种方法来验证所附加的附件数量。例如,当附加了3张以上的照片时,它会抛出一个flash通知

谢谢

编辑

下面是正在传递的参数散列:

Parameters: {"commit"=>"Submit", "issue"=>{"photos_attributes"=>{"1291720762205"=>{"data"=>#<File:/tmp/RackMultipart20101207-16532-1l7ni0g-0>}, "1291720780898"=>{"data"=>#<File:/tmp/RackMultipart20101207-16532-rextw-0>}}}
参数:{“提交”=>“提交”,“发布”=>{“照片”属性=>{“129172076205”=>{“数据”=>},“1291720780898”=>{“数据”=>}

在视图中,我刚刚引用了帮助程序。该帮助程序与我所引用的教程中显示的完全相同。

您可以引用控制器中正在发布的参数,并检查已发布的文件数。您可以使用before_筛选器检查附在参数中的文件数。如果您可以显示将代码片段告诉我们,然后我可能可以帮助您了解更多详细信息:)

这是向前迈出的一步!谢谢!您需要代码的哪一部分?您还需要传递的参数散列吗?是的。将要点发送给您的视图,并打印输出传递给控制器的参数